How much do virtual moderator j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 7, 2026, the average hourly pay for virtual moderator in Georgia is $15.09,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$13.17 and $15.82 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a virtual moderator?

A Virtual Moderator is responsible for managing and facilitating online discussions, meetings, or events. They ensure conversations stay on topic, enforce community guidelines, and engage participants to create a productive and respectful environment. This role often involves moderating live webinars, social media groups, or virtual conferences. Strong communication and problem-solving skills are essential for handling conflicts and maintaining engagement.

What are the typical daily responsibilities of a virtual moderator?

As a Virtual Moderator, your daily responsibilities usually include monitoring online discussions, enforcing community guidelines, and facilitating healthy interactions among participants. You may also be responsible for screening content, addressing rule violations, escalating issues to senior moderators or administrators, and occasionally organizing or supporting virtual events. Collaboration with team members and clear communication with the community are essential parts of the role. This dynamic environment keeps your workdays varied and requires consistently quick and thoughtful responses to maintain a positive virtual space.

Job description

We are looking for a proactive, people focused Customer Experience Coordinator to join our team. You will be a key touchpoint for our users by providing live technical support, moderating virtual events, and helping customers succeed on our platform through clear communication, education, and reliable follow through.
Key Responsibilities
Live Technical Support
  • Deliver real time technical assistance via chat, email, and video during business hours and live events.
  • Troubleshoot platform issues and escalate to technical or product teams when needed.
  • Maintain an in depth knowledge of our platform's features and common workflows.

Customer Communication
  • Respond promptly to customer inquiries across all channels (email, chat, social, etc.).
  • Own issues from first contact through resolution, ensuring a positive experience.
  • Document recurring questions and share insights to improve products and processes.

Live Event Moderation & Support
  • Serve as a live technical moderator for virtual events.
  • Perform "tech checks" with presenters prior to their sessions to ensure they are set up for success.
  • Monitor chat, Q&A, and technical stability during events and coordinate quick resolutions.
  • Support occasional early morning, evening, or weekend events when required.

Customer Education
  • Guide users on how to best use our platform by sharing helpful resources and clear explanations.
  • Help create and maintain FAQs, help center articles, and training materials.
  • Identify gaps in user understanding and collaborate with the Customer Experience Manager and other team members to address them.

Requirements
What We Are Looking For
  • 2+ years in a customer support, customer success, or community facing role.
  • Strong technical troubleshooting skills and comfort learning new tools.
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ills.
  • Comfortable speaking in front of groups and moderating online sessions.
  • Highly organized, adaptable, and able to multitask in a fast paced environment.
  • Experience with support tools (for example: Zendesk, Intercom, Slack, Zoom).
